Treating a person as the Principal Officer - criminal ...

Income Tax

April 11, 2018

Treating a person as the Principal Officer - criminal proceedings - the petitioner was not involved in the management, administration and the day-to-day affairs of the company, therefore, the petitioner cannot be treated as Principal Officer. - HC
